Firebase kullanılmalı mı?

balkann

Hectopat
Katılım
28 Haziran 2022
Mesajlar
3.313
Makaleler
1
Çözümler
19
Daha fazla  
Cinsiyet
Erkek
Frontend kısmına yeterince hakimim hedefim ufak bir e-ticaret sitesi kurup hem kendimi denemek hem de iyi bir iş ortaya çıkarsa scripti küçük butiklere vs. satmak fakat backend kısmında bilgim 0. Kodlama işine girersem ChatGPT yardımıyla zorlu bir iş olacak. Firebase kullanırsam da hem maddi açıdan hem de özellik açısından kısıtlanıyorum diye biliyorum. Öneriniz nedir ne yapmalıyım?
 
Son düzenleyen: Moderatör:
Tek basina yetersiz. Aggregation query'leri destegi az, equivalence yapamazsin ( group by gibi ). Ustelik pahali da olacak.

DB ile ugrasmak istemeyen basit uygulamalar icin ideal ama tum data yi orada tutan bir Ecomm projesi buyuk pismanlik.

Zaten sifir backend bilgisi ile e-ticaret sitesini bastan uca yazamazsin.
 
Backend öğrenmek için güzel bir fırsat. Firebase'i genelde küçük projelerde kullanıyorum. E-ticaret gibi büyük çaplı projelerde Firebase sana sıkıntı çıkarabilir (maddi vs.).
 
Frontend kısmına yeterince hakimim hedefim ufak bir e-ticaret sitesi kurup hem kendimi denemek hem de iyi bir iş ortaya çıkarsa scripti küçük butiklere vs. satmak fakat backend kısmında bilgim 0. Kodlama işine girersem ChatGPT yardımıyla zorlu bir iş olacak. Firebase kullanırsam da hem maddi açıdan hem de özellik açısından kısıtlanıyorum diye biliyorum. Öneriniz nedir ne yapmalıyım?
Firebase gayet iyidir. Genelde karşı çıkılır ama ben severim. Uzun bir süre sizi tamamen ücretsiz karşılayacaktır. Sadece bazı özelliklerde sizden kart kaydetmenizi ister fakat bir çekim yapmaz., hala daha uzun bir süre kullanmanızı sağlar.
Sadece çok yüksek ihtiyaçlarda zarar olur o seviyeye gelene kadar da zaten backend de ustalaşırsınız. Bu arada backend için JS veya Laravel öneririm.
 
Firebase gayet iyidir. Genelde karşı çıkılır ama ben severim. Uzun bir süre sizi tamamen ücretsiz karşılayacaktır. Sadece bazı özelliklerde sizden kart kaydetmenizi ister fakat bir çekim yapmaz. Hala daha uzun bir süre kullanmanızı sağlar.
Sadece çok yüksek ihtiyaçlarda zarar olur o seviyeye gelene kadar da zaten backend de ustalaşırsınız. Bu arada backend için JS veya Laravel öneririm.

Peki mesela Firebase kullanarak geliştirdiğim bir projede gerektiği durumda firebase yerine kendi backendime geçebilir miyim? Ayrıca Supabase te denedim ikisi arasında hangisini tercih edersin?
 
Peki mesela Firebase kullanarak geliştirdiğim bir projede gerektiği durumda firebase yerine kendi backendime geçebilir miyim? Ayrıca Supabase te denedim ikisi arasında hangisini tercih edersin?
Evet Firebase den hem veritabanı içeriğini indirebilirsin hem de projeni kendi backendin için gerekli şekilde düzeltirsin. Ben Firebase'i henüz web de kullanmadım ama Flutter ile çok kullandım.

Ben ikisi arasında Firebase tercih ederim, benim ihtiyaçlarımı karşılıyor, Google destekli olduğundan ve Authentication gibi entergre özellikleri çok işime yarıyor. Supabase de çok önerdiler, daha çok hakimiyet istersen tabi ama ben kullanmadım.
 
Tek basina yetersiz. Aggregation Query'leri destegi az, equivalence yapamazsin ( group by gibi ). Ustelik pahali da olacak.

dB ile ugrasmak istemeyen basit uygulamalar icin ideal ama tum data yi orada tutan bir Ecomm projesi buyuk pismanlik.

Zaten sifir backend bilgisi ile e-ticaret sitesini bastan uca yazamazsin.

Backend için öğrenme aşamasındayım asıl maksat kendimi deneyip ufak bir demo yaratmak. Aslında 2-3 günde güzel şeyler yapmıştım auth ayarlamaları falan bitmişti fakat daha farklı veriler işin içine girince maalesef yetersiz kaldım. Yavaş yavaş öğreneceğim.

Backend öğrenmek için güzel bir fırsat. Firebase'i genelde küçük projelerde kullanıyorum. E-ticaret gibi büyük çaplı projelerde Firebase sana sıkıntı çıkarabilir (maddi vs.).

Ben de asıl o sorundan korkuyorum demo diye başladığım iş bir anda beklemediğim noktalara ulaşırsa elim kolum bağlı kalmasın. Zamanında benzer bir durum yaşamıştım.

Evet Firebaseden hem veri tabanı içeriğini indirebilirsin hem de projeni kendi backendin için gerekli şekilde düzeltirsin. Ben Firebase'i henüz web de kullanmadım ama Flutter ile çok kullandım.

Ben ikisi arasında Firebase tercih ederim, benim ihtiyaçlarımı karşılıyor, Google destekli olduğundan ve Authentication gibi entergre özellikleri çok işime yarıyor. Supabase de çok önerdiler, daha çok hakimiyet istersen tabii ama ben kullanmadım.

Teşekkür ederim cevaplar için gerçekten tüm sorularım yanıt bulmuş oldu. İlk Firebase ile çalışan bir iskelet yapacağım ardından backende kafa yoracağım.
 
Backend için öğrenme aşamasındayım asıl maksat kendimi deneyip ufak bir demo yaratmak. Aslında 2-3 günde güzel şeyler yapmıştım auth ayarlamaları falan bitmişti fakat daha farklı veriler işin içine girince maalesef yetersiz kaldım. Yavaş yavaş öğreneceğim.



Ben de asıl o sorundan korkuyorum demo diye başladığım iş bir anda beklemediğim noktalara ulaşırsa elim kolum bağlı kalmasın. Zamanında benzer bir durum yaşamıştım.



Teşekkür ederim cevaplar için gerçekten tüm sorularım yanıt bulmuş oldu. İlk Firebase ile çalışan bir iskelet yapacağım ardından backende kafa yoracağım.
Rica ederim hocam kolay gelsin!
 

Technopat Haberler

Yeni konular

Geri
Yukarı